The conversation between Jesse and Celine above comes from the 2013 film Before Midnight, which just received an Academy Award nomination for Best Adapted Screenplay. It is a follow up to its predecessors Before Sunrise and Before Sunset, starring Ethan Hawke and Julie Delpy and directed by Richard Linklater.
